Abstract

The invention relates to the technical field of chip manufacturing, and discloses a chip detection auxiliary device capable of solving problems of high possibility of burnout and a single detection surface. The chip detection auxiliary device comprises a shell; the outer side of the shell is movably connected with a fan; a chip is automatically clamped and fixed; the chip is prevented from moving in a detection process, so that the detection operation is facilitated; the operation condition of fixed operation is utilized to trigger heat dissipation operation and overturning operation, so that the linkage between structures is increased, the operation is convenient, and the automation degree is high; through the effect of the fan, heat dissipation is performed on the chip by utilizing a wind power effect while detection is performed, so that the phenomenon that the chip is burnt out due to heat accumulation generated by long-time operation in the detection process of the chip can be avoided,the chip keeps working normally, and the detection operation is carried out smoothly; and the chip is turned over automatically and intermittently through the combined action of a clamping block, a rotating rod, a non-full gear and a second rotating assembly, so that double-sided detection of the chip is achieved, the detection comprehensiveness of the chip is improved, and the working effect is higher.

Description

technical field [0001] The invention relates to the technical field of chip manufacturing, in particular to a chip detection auxiliary device that solves the problems of easy burnout and single detection surface. Background technique [0002] A chip is a miniature electronic device or component that acts as a carrier for integrated circuits and is installed inside various electronic devices. During the chip manufacturing process, it is necessary to conduct comprehensive tests on the finished chip and various current and voltage tests to determine whether the performance of the chip is up to standard. At present, when testing chips, there are usually staff members who use electrical testing boxes to test them.
